Unwilling to repeat ‘worst fight in UFC history,’ Angela Hill vows excitement in Tecia Torres rematch

HOUSTON – When Angela Hill thinks about her first meeting against Tecia Torres, she feels a level of disappointment.

The fight, which took place in June 2015 at UFC 188, was Hill’s third professional bout and her second with the UFC. She lost via unanimous decision.

“Don’t watch that fight,” Hill told MMA Junkie at a UFC 265 pre-fight news conference Wednesday. “It was the worst fight in UFC history. I hate that fight.”

The loss stings in Hill’s memory, but more so does the sound of the boos raining down from the fans in Mexico City. It’s one thing to lose, but to do so in lackluster fashion bugs Hill.

“I think the reason I have such a chip on my shoulder from it is because it was the first time I had ever gotten booed,” Hill said. “I pride myself with being an exciting fighter. Even when I lose, if it’s an exciting fight, I can find worth in that. Allowing Tecia to hold me down and make it a boring fight, I’m so mad at myself about that fight.”

Over the past six years, the promotion has tried to rebook Hill (13-9 MMA, 8-9 UFC) vs. Torres (12-5 MMA, 8-5 UFC), but logistics and COVID-19 issues have interfered. At UFC 265 on Saturday, Hill and Torres will finally step into the cage against one another for the second time. Hill is ready to right the wrongs of years’ past.

“To be able to go back and work on things that I’ve worked really hard on, being the much better fighter on the ground, I feel like this is going to be a great fight to get that back,” Hill said. “It’ll take the weight off that loss. I’ll really show people that I’m really exciting no matter what fight.”

UFC 265 takes place Saturday at Toyota Center. The main card streams on ESPN+ pay-per-view after prelims on ESPN/ESPN+.
